Cool New Stuff! Check Out The AutoMeter AirDrive Wireless OBDII Gauges

If this is not the easiest gauge install video you have ever seen we’ll ask you to point us in the direction of that video. What we have here are the AutoMeter AirDrive Wireless OBDII gauges now offered by the company in Sycamore, Illinois. They use a wireless module inserted into the OBDII port that then broadcasts the requested information to the gauge pod that you mount in your car. For the purposed of this video a Ford Taurus SHO was used and Joseph Mills of AutoMeter walks us through the install and setup procedure for the product. These things look awesome and extremely handy for anyone with a late model car that wants to add gauges.

Why would you want to add gauges to your late model car? The SHO is a perfect example. The thing has a twin turbo EcoBoost V6 in it and there’s not boost gauge! This gauge pod that is shown in the video has a boost gauge and during testing on a “closed course with a professional driver” you can clearly see it reading and active as Joe mashes the throttle on the Ford.

If your late model hot rod is missing some of the gauges you’d like to see these AirDrive Wireless OBDII gauges could be the easiest and least painful way to upgrade your instrumentation. Check them out below.
